Output 638757820454e9373ebb49b6217d0fef9cf5bc54df4952770fdb4761d64a690e:14

value
8963850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e12a6be3427adec32a6410d234dae6d8f6ba8e0 OP_EQUALVERIFY OP_CHECKSIG
address
1B31g27RyCR8KTukVoNGWBy1c7zP4Xsr65
transaction
638757820454e9373ebb49b6217d0fef9cf5bc54df4952770fdb4761d64a690e
spent
true